Step 8: Intermittent Fasting Coaching

Intermittent fasting has numerous health benefits, including weight loss, regulating blood sugar levels, improving insulin sensitivity, and reducing inflammation in the body. If you’re looking for a simple and effective way to improve your health, intermittent fasting might be the solution you need.
Intermittent fasting (IF) is a dietary approach that involves alternating periods of fasting with periods of eating. IF coaching typically involves guidance and support for individuals who are interested in adopting an IF lifestyle. This may include personalized meal planning, support for managing hunger and cravings during fasting periods, and guidance on how to incorporate IF into an overall healthy lifestyle.
 
There are several different approaches to IF, including alternate-day fasting, time-restricted eating, and periodic fasting. The most common approach is time-restricted eating, which involves fasting for a set period of time each day and eating during a designated eating window.
 
IF coaching may be beneficial for individuals who are looking to lose weight, improve metabolic health, or reduce the risk of chronic diseases such as type 2 diabetes and heart disease. It is important to note that while IF can be an effective tool for improving health, it is not appropriate for everyone. It is always recommended to consult with a healthcare professional before starting any new dietary program, especially if you have any medical conditions or are taking medications.
